STM8L052C6T6:血糖仪应用的超低功耗8位MCU详解

4星 · 超过85%的资源 需积分: 49 87 下载量 129 浏览量 更新于2024-07-23 2 收藏 1.43MB PDF 举报
本文档详细介绍了ST公司的超低功耗8位微控制器芯片STM8L052C6T6,这是一款专为血糖仪等医疗设备设计的高性能单片机,适用于对电池寿命和能效有极高要求的应用。以下是从标题和描述中提炼出的关键知识点: 1. **产品概述**: STM8L052C6T6是STM8系列的Value Line产品,具备32KB Flash存储器、256字节数据EEPROM、实时时钟(RTC)、液晶驱动、定时器、串行接口(USART)、I2C、SPI以及模拟-to-digital转换器(ADC)等功能,适用于需要高度集成且功耗控制严格的系统。 2. **电源管理与功耗特性**: - 工作电压范围广泛,支持1.8V到3.6V,适应多种应用环境。 - 具备五种低功耗模式:Wait模式(5.1μA)、Low power run模式(3μA)、Low power wait模式(3μA)、Active-halt模式(1.3μA)以及Halt模式(350nA),确保在不同应用场景下都能实现低功耗运行。 - 功耗表现优异,典型工作电流为195μA/MHz + 440μA,I/O接口漏电流低至50nA,Halt模式下的唤醒时间为4.7μs。 3. **处理器架构与性能**: - 基于哈佛架构的STM8内核,采用3级流水线设计,最大频率可达16MHz,支持16个通用中断处理能力。 4. **复位和供电管理**: - 提供低功耗、安全的上电复位(BOR)功能,具有5个可选阈值。 - 支持超低功耗的上电/掉电复位(POR/PDR)机制。 - 内置可编程电压检测器(PVD),用于电源监控。 5. **时钟管理**: - 配备32kHz外部晶体振荡器和1到16MHz可选晶体振荡器。 - 内置16MHz工厂预调的RC振荡器,以及38kHz低功耗备用RC振荡器。 - 包含一个时钟安全系统,确保系统的稳定性和可靠性。 6. **低功耗RTC功能**: - 提供BCD编码的日历支持,带有闹钟中断,增强时间管理功能。 - 在Halt模式下支持自动唤醒,通过周期性中断实现定时任务。 STM8L052C6T6是一款专为低功耗和长时间待机应用设计的高性能单片机,它结合了先进的硬件架构、丰富的外设和精细的电源管理,是构建血糖仪这类对功耗敏感设备的理想选择。